Who is Wraith?

Dr. Renee Hope Blasey: The Scientist Behind the Void

Wraith’s real name is Dr. Renee Hope Blasey. She is not just some random warrior; she’s a brilliant scientist who suffered from amnesia after undergoing experiments with the Void, a dimension outside of our own. These experiments granted her unique abilities, such as the power to phase through solid objects, create portals, and receive warnings from voices from other dimensions. These “voices” are other versions of herself trapped within the Void.

The Apex Games and a Search for Identity

Driven by a desire to unravel her fragmented past, Wraith enters the brutal Apex Games. Her journey is not solely about winning battles; it’s also about piecing together her identity, understanding her powers, and confronting the origins of her fragmented memories.
